Surname Dictionary

Lalor numerous: South East, Midlands etc. Ó Leathlobhair (literally "half-leper"). One of the "Seven Septs of Laois". Also as Lawlor. IF.
Lawler numerous: Carlow-Kilkenny-Kildare etc. Variant of Lawlor, q.v.
Lawlor Very numerous: all areas, especially Leinster, N Munster. Ir. Ó Leathlobhair (see Lalor). One of the "Seven Septs of Laois" akin to the O'Mores. IF.
Ó Leathlobhair Lawlor, Lalor: an-líonmhar: i Laighin agus tuaisceart na Mumhan go speisialta. Bhí an sloinne i bhfeidhm in Ultaibh sa 10 céad ach is i Laois is atáid le brath: bhí cónaí orthu ag Díseart Aonghusa mar cheann de "Sheacht gClann Laoise". Díbríodh iad sa 17 céad go Ciarraí mar a bhfuil cuid acu go fóill ach is ina ndúiche shinseartha is mó atáid fós. Tá áit faoi leith i stair an 19 céad ag Fiontán Ó Leathlobhair (1807-1849) mar gheall ar a theagasc faoi úinéireacht na talún.
